Hoisting anti-falling device for rotary excavating cast-in-place pile
By designing a hoisting anti-falling device including a disc, an inner disc, a support assembly and a rubber layer, the problem of the steel cage falling during the hoisting process is solved, and the stable hoisting of the steel cage is achieved.

AI Technical Summary
In the prior art, the steel cage is easily affected by the external environment and falls during the hoisting process, and there is a lack of effective anti-falling devices.
A lifting anti-fall device is designed, which includes a circular disc, an inner disc, a support assembly, an extrusion disc, an electric push rod and a rubber layer. The electric push rod drives the rubber layer to expand and fit the inner wall of the steel cage, and a cross bar is inserted under the annular stirrups to form a support to improve stability.
During the hoisting process, the device can fit tightly against the inner wall of the steel cage to prevent it from falling, improve the stability of the steel cage, and ensure safe hoisting.

Technical Field
[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of cast-in-place pile construction, in particular to a hoisting anti-falling device for rotary bored cast-in-place piles. Background Art
[0002] After the bored piles are bored in the prior art, the steel cage is hoisted into the hole by a hoisting device. During the hoisting process, the steel cage is only connected to a plurality of hoisting ropes. During the hoisting process, the steel cage is easily affected by the external environment and falls. [0019] See also Figures 1 to 5 The utility model is a hoisting and falling prevention device for rotary bored piles, comprising a disc 1, an inner disc 2 fixedly connected at the inner center of the disc 1, a support assembly 3 embedded in the side wall of the inner disc 2, an extrusion disc 4 slidably connected in the inner disc 2, a top plate 5 fixedly connected to the top of the disc 1, an electric push rod 6 fixedly connected to the top of the top plate 5, the telescopic end of the electric push rod 6 passes through the top plate 5 and is fixedly connected to the top of the extrusion disc 4, and drives the extrusion disc 4 to be slidably connected to the inner wall of the inner disc 2; a battery, a controller and a wireless communication module are arranged in the disc 1, and instructions are transmitted to the wireless communication module by remote control. When the wireless communication module receives the signal, it transmits the signal to the controller, and the controller converts the signal into a control signal to directly control the electric push rod 6.
[0020] Specifically, the expansion assembly 3 is composed of an outer cylinder 31, one end of the outer cylinder 31 is inserted into the lower inner wall of the inner disk 2, and the other end of the outer cylinder 31 passes through the side wall of the disk 1. The interior of the outer cylinder 31 is hollowed out to form a sliding cavity 32, and the sliding cavity 32 is connected to the lower space inside the inner disk 2. The inner cylinder 33 is slidably connected in the sliding cavity 32, and a rubber layer 34 is fixedly connected to the end of the inner cylinder 33 away from the inner disk 2. A cross bar 35 is fixedly connected to the lower side wall of the inner cylinder 33, and the cross bar 35 passes through the rubber layer 34 and is fixedly connected to the inner cylinder 33.
[0021] Specifically, the left and right ends of the top of the top plate 5 are fixedly connected with connecting plates 7, which can be connected to the external lifting rope, and the lifting rope is connected to the external reel, which can be fixed on the external lifting device. When the steel cage is hoisted, the reel is controlled to drive the lifting rope to move and thereby drive the disc 1 to move. The staff moves the disc 1 so that the disc 1 is located in the steel cage, controls the electric push rod 6 to push the extrusion plate 4 to move downward, and the extrusion plate 4 squeezes the air in the inner disc 2, so that the air in the inner disc 2 enters the sliding cavity 32 in the multiple groups of outer cylinders 31, and pushes the inner cylinder 33 to move, so that the multiple groups of inner cylinders 33 drive the rubber layer 34 to contact the side wall of the steel cage. At the same time, the multiple groups of cross bars 35 under the rubber layer 34 are inserted under the annular stirrups in the steel cage and contact the annular stirrups. Then the lifting area of the lifting device is controlled to connect with the steel cage, and the steel cage is hoisted and transported to the installation area. During the hoisting process, the reel controls the length of the lifting rope together.
[0022] Specifically, the expansion assembly 3 is provided with multiple groups; the inner cylinder 33 is a T-shaped structure, and the structure of the inner cylinder 33 and the sliding cavity 32 are consistent.
